    I did a nice job on this T/A in photo. Factory 455HO w/Munice 4spd... replaced w/ 69' Pontiac police cruiser 428 block, 421 rods, and so on,completely machined well, paying a lot of attention to detail, and precision. Lasted 20+ years and not at just 55 mph. Lowered (properly) front & rear,geared trans & rear (learned some thx to Ken) to keep up with the bikers thru canyons (they never lost me).
